what is the difference between a boiler and a pressure cooker?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
1. Boiler has only Safety Valve. Pressure cooker has Safety
valve & Relief valve.
2. At constant pressure, Volume of steeam can be varried in
Boiler. Whereas in Pressure cooker volume is constant.
